(Take DMT10768T080_A2WT for example) |
||
Instruction |
DM |
The product line of DWIN smart LCMs. |
T |
Color: T=65K color(16bit) G=16.7M color(24bit). |
|
10 |
Horizontal Resolution: 32=320 48=480 64=640 80=800 85=854 10=1024 12=1280 13=1364 14=1440 19=1920. |
|
768 |
Vertical Resolution: 240=240 480=480 600=600 720=720 768=768 800=800 108=1080 128=1280. |
|
T |
Application Classification: M or L=Simple application grade C=Commerce grade T=Industrial grade K=Medical grade Q=Automotive grade S=Military grade F=Product integrates application solution platform. |
|
080 |
Display Size: 080=Diagonal dimension of the screen is 8 inch. |
|
- |
|
|
A |
Classification, 0-Z, where A refers to DWIN smart LCMs based on DGUSII kernel. |
|
2 |
Hardware Serial Number: 0-9 stand for different hardware versions. |
|
W |
Wide working Temperature. |
|
T |
N=Without TP TR=Resistive Touch Panel TC=Capacitive Touch Panel T=With TP. |
|
Note 1 |
None=Standard product, Z**=ODM product, ** ranges from 01 to 99. |
|
Note2 |
None=Standard product, F*=Extended flash(F0=512MB F1=1GB F2=2GB). |
Application Grade | Explanation |
Consumer Grade | Long-time outdoor use is not supported. LED lifetime is 10,000 hours. Although a few screens are with anti-glare and anti-UV features, long-time outdoor usage is not recommended. |
Beauty Grade | Long-time outdoor use is not supported. LED lifetime is over 10,000 hours. The LCD uses a TV film, which is suitable for customers with demanding cost requirements. |
Commercial Grade | Long-time outdoor use is not supported. LED lifetime is 20,000 hours. Some screens are with anti-glare and anti-UV features. But long-time outdoor usage is not recommended. |
Industrial Grade | Outdoor use is supported. LED lifetime is 30,000 hours. The LCDs produced in the factory will have a 15-30 days aging test. |
Automotive Grade | Outdoor use is supported. LED lifetime is 30,000 hours. The LCDs produced in the factory will have 30 days aging test and 72 hours of 50°C high-temperature aging test together with conformal coating and anti-vibration treatment before leaving the factory. |
Medical Grade | Outdoor use is supported. LED lifetime is 30,000 hours. The LCDs produced in the factory will have 30 days aging test and 72 hours of 50°C high-temperature aging test together with conformal coating and anti-vibration treatment before leaving the factory. EMC treatment to meet CE Class B standards. |
Harsh Enviroment Application | Outdoor use is supported. LED lifetime is 50,000 hours. The LCDs produced in the factory will have 30 days aging test and 72 hours of 50°C high-temperature aging test. Special treatment for ESD, vibration resistance, conformal coating, outdoor application protection, etc. |
COF Structure | COF is the best choice for customers who are dedicated in simple application products with the features of light and structure, low cost and easy production. |
Category |
Acronym |
Instruction |
All |
*** |
This model doesn't support this function. |
Shell |
PS1 |
Plastic shells for indoor application. Outdoor temperature(out of range) and UV may cause corrupt. |
PS2 |
Plastic shells for both outdoor and indoor application.Without deformation under high or low temperature,with UV protection. | |
MS1 |
The embeded smart LCMs with stainless steel and iron frame,whose structure is similar to a single LCD. | |
MS2 |
Aluminum alloy die casting metal shell which can work under indoor and outdoor environment. | |
LCD |
TN |
Normal viewing angle TN TFT LCD. The typical value of viewing angle is 70/70/50/70(L/R/U/D). |
EWTN |
Wide viewing angle TN TFT LCD. The typical value of viewing angle is 75/75/55/75(L/R/U/D). | |
IPS |
IPS TFT LCD. Advantages: high contrast ratio, good color restoration, wide viewing angle(85/85/85/85). | |
SFT |
SFT TFT LCD. Advantages: high contrast ratio, good color restoration, wide viewing angle(88/88/88/88). | |
OLED |
OLED LCD. Advantages: high contrast ratio, high color restoration, full viewing angle, high speed display without drag shadow. Disadvantages: expensive, short life, immature process, poor reliability. | |
Touch Panel |
R4 |
4-wire resistive touch panel. |
R4AV |
4-wire resistive touch panel with UV protection for outdoor application. | |
R5 |
5-wire resistive touch panel. | |
R5AV |
5-wire resistive touch panel with UV protection for outdoor application. | |
CP |
G+P capacitive touch panel is mostly used for large size screens. | |
CG |
G+G capacitive touch panel, the sensitivity could be adjusted for the use of front tempered glass or acrylic panel. | |
CGAV |
G+G capacitive touch panel with anti-glare and UV protection for outdoors application. The sensitivity could be adjusted for the use of front tempered glass or acrylic panel.(2-3 times the cost of CG). | |
RTC |
BT |
Back up power of RTC is CR 3220 or CR 1220 lithium-ion battery.The battery life is 1-5 years(depending on the battery and service environment). |
FC |
Use farad capacitor as RTC backup power, and could supply RTC for about 30 days after power off, without service life problem.. | |
Memory |
1G |
Build-in 1Gbits(128Mbytes) NAND Flash memory. |
2G |
Build-in 2Gbits(256Mbytes) NAND Flash memory. | |
4G |
Build-in 4Gbits(512Mbytes) NAND Flash memory. | |
8G |
Build-in 8Gbits(1Gbytes) NAND Flash memory. | |
16G |
Build-in 16Gbits(2Gbytes) NAND Flash memory. | |
Brightness |
A |
Brightness suffix A(for example,type selection mark 500A) indicates that the maximum backlight brightness can be automatically adjusted with the change of ambient brightness,which is mainly used for high-brightness products. |
Signal Interface |
TTL |
3.3V-5V TTL/CMOS, full duplex UART interface, maximum speed 16Mbps. |
232 |
Full duplex UART interface which meet EIA232-F level specification,15KV ESD interface protection, maximum speed 250kbps. | |
TTL/232 |
3.3V-5V TTL/CMOS/RS232, full duplex UART interface. Use jumper to choose TTL(in phase) or 232(recerse phase), maximum speed 16Mbps. | |
485 |
Half-duplex UART interface which meet EIA485-A level specification,15KV ESD interface protection, maximum speed 10Mbps. | |
232/485 |
The two interface come from the same serial port, the internal of which are wired together. | |
Development Mode |
TA |
DWIN serial port instruction set UI development mode. The typical operating platform includes M100/M600/K600/H600/K600+/T5UIC2,among which L series supports high-quality audio playback. |
TC |
Starter edition of instruction set UI development mode smart LCM(T5UIC1,T5UIC4 platform),which consists of a single T5 CPU. | |
DGUS |
DGUS UI development mode based on K600+ kernel,200ms UI refresh cycle,supporting non-real-time DWIN OS. | |
DGUSM |
DGUS(Mini DGUS) UI development mode running on ARM platform,supporting partial DWIN OS function, and no longer recommended to new users. | |
DGUSL |
High resolution lite DGUS UI development mode running on the T5 CPU, not support DWIN OS(T5UIC3 platform). | |
DGUS II |
DGUS UI development mode based on DWIN T5/T5L ASIC,40-60ms UI refresh cycle,high-quality audio playback, real-time operation of DWIN OS.The typical platforms include T5UIDI/D2/D3/T5L.. | |
User Interface |
10P10F |
10pin 1.0mm spacing FCC interface. It is the most convenient for mass production. |
40P05F |
40pin 0.5mm spacing FCC interface. | |
6P25P |
6pin 2.54mm spacing socket. | |
8P25P |
8pin 2.54mm spacing socket. | |
8P20P |
8pin 2.0mm spacing SMT socket. | |
6P38P |
6pin 3.81mm spacing phoenix terminal socket. | |
8P38P |
8pin 3.81mm spacing phoenix terminal socket. | |
10P51P |
10pin 5.08mm spacing wiring terminal. |
